#!/usr/bin/env python # coding: utf-8 """ usage: python httpsserver.py 443 """ import sys import ssl import SocketServer import BaseHTTPServer import SimpleHTTPServer # openssl req -new -x509 -days 365 -nodes -out cert.pem -keyout cert.pem CERT_FILE = './cert.pem' class ThreadingSimpleServer(SocketServer.ThreadingMixIn, BaseHTTPServer.HTTPServer): def get_request(self): conn, addr = self.socket.accept() sconn = ssl.wrap_socket(conn, server_side=True, certfile=CERT_FILE, keyfile=CERT_FILE, ssl_version=ssl.PROTOCOL_SSLv23) return (sconn, addr) if __name__ == '__main__': SimpleHTTPServer.test(ServerClass=ThreadingSimpleServer)

#!/usr/bin/env python import SimpleHTTPServer class NoCacheRequestHandler(SimpleHTTPServer.SimpleHTTPRequestHandler): def end_headers(self): self.send_my_headers() SimpleHTTPServer.SimpleHTTPRequestHandler.end_headers(self) def send_my_headers(self): self.send_header("Cache-Control", "no-cache, no-store, must-revalidate") self.send_header("Pragma", "no-cache") self.send_header("Expires", "0") if __name__ == '__main__': SimpleHTTPServer.test(HandlerClass=NoCacheRequestHandler)

import SimpleHTTPServer class CORSHandler(SimpleHTTPServer.SimpleHTTPRequestHandler): def end_headers(self): # Chrome won't load fonts without this header self.send_header('Access-Control-Allow-Origin', '*') SimpleHTTPServer.SimpleHTTPRequestHandler.end_headers(self) if __name__ == '__main__': SimpleHTTPServer.test(HandlerClass=CORSHandler)
